How Do I... Make An Appointment?

Routine booked appointments can be made up to a month in advance by telephone, on-line, or by calling at the reception desk during surgery opening hours. Please telephone after 11.00am to enable us to deal with emergency calls first. We would encourage you to see your usual doctor whenever possible. You can register for our on-line services which enable you to book routine appointments via the internet. This requires a PIN number, which is available on request from the reception desk.

Routine appointments are for 10 minutes and are for ONE patient only. Kindly keep to one problem per appointment and do not ask the doctor about other family members within the same appointment. A separate appointment is required for each individual needing advice.

This reduces waiting times for other patients. You should let us know if you are unable to attend or do not need a booked appointment, as we may be able to offer the appointment to another patient.

Same Day (Urgent) Appointments

Monday to Friday 9.00am - 12.00pm

Same day appointments are for urgent medical problems only that cannot wait for the next available appointment. Please do not ask the doctor to complete forms or deal with non-urgent matters during these appointments as it causes delay for others. These appointments will be booked with the first available doctor. You can book an appointment if you telephone before 11.00am. You will be given an approximate appointment time. This will be the earliest time you are likely to be seen but please note that you may have to wait past this time if there are high numbers of patients needing urgent attention. If you think you may be highly infectious eg chickenpox, please advise reception and you will be placed in separate room.

Specimen pots for urinary tract infections are kept at reception , do request them prior to seeing your doctor or nurse.If an emergency arises at any other time, please telephone the surgery. During surgery hours the reception staff will take a message for the duty doctor who deals with all urgent problems to call you back as soon as possible. Please give a landline number if possible.

How Do I... Obtain Telephone Advice?

If you need telephone advice, the receptionist will ask for a contact number where you can be contacted by the doctor. If this is a mobile number, please leave your mobile switched on until the doctor has called you.

How Do I... Obtain A Home Visit?

We ask patients to come to the surgery as much as possible where an assessement can be made in better equipped surroundings. If patients are too ill and a home visit is medically essential we would be grateful if you could phone before 10.30am.

The receptionist may ask for details of your problem in order to assist the doctor.

The doctor will call to assess that a visit is appropriate, he will then attended to cases according to urgency.

How Do I... Obtain Test Results?

You should allow seven days from the date of your blood test for the surgery to receive your results. Other tests such as x-rays may take between 14 - 21 days to be reported by the hospitals. Either book a follow up appointment with the doctor or nurse who arranged the test, or call the surgery and the doctor or nurse will call you back to discuss the results. The reception staff will ask you to confirm the type of test and date it was taken. If you would like to discuss things further then you can book a telephone appointment with the requesting doctor or nurse to explain it to you. Reception staff are not able to give clinical information to patients.
